Re: Smash repair
Not entirely unheard of.
It depends how far in depth you ask for the quote to go.
eg. They can spend time ringing around to find exact prices, give a break down on labor and give a thorough quote, bar anything they cannot see.
As this takes time to prep, they will charge something.
If however you get a beater to look over it and not dig too much and say based on average, and not write anything down, then it would be 100% free.

Re: Smash repair
They got sick of people "getting 3 quotes" and going with the cheaper one for cash jobs.
Most places will charge $50 for a quote, and if you do the work through them, they either refund the $50 or take it off the bill...
Becoming a common practice. Started back in late 90's early 00's ...
It was also used for shops to say cause they didn't want to get involved in cash jobs...
